Simulating Compound Events

Design and conduct repeated chance experiments and simulations, using digital tools to compare probabilities of simple events to related compound events.

A simulation estimates what is hard to calculate. Model it exactly, run it many times, then compare with the theory.

Builds onYr 9 · Compound Events With and Without Replacement

Method

The model must match the real probabilities
Otherwise you are simulating something else.
One trial is one whole scenario
Not one stage of it.
Relative frequency estimates probability
successestrials\frac{\text{successes}}{\text{trials}}
More trials, closer to theory
This is the entire reason for using digital tools.
Report the estimate with its trial count
0.34 from 500 trials, not just 0.34.

Worked example

e.g. Estimate the chance that a family of three children includes at least one girl.\text{Estimate the chance that a family of three children includes at least one girl.}
  1. Choose a device with matching probabilities.three coins: heads = girl\text{three coins: heads = girl}
  2. Define one trial clearly.toss all three once\text{toss all three once}
  3. Define success.at least one head\text{at least one head}
  4. Run many trials and count successes.say 437 out of 500\text{say } 437 \text{ out of } 500
  5. Calculate the relative frequency.437500=0,874\frac{437}{500} = 0{,}874
  6. Compare with the theory using the complement.1(12)3=0,8751 - \left(\tfrac{1}{2}\right)^3 = 0{,}875 \quad\checkmark

Practice

Model, define a trial, run many, then compare with theory.

1
What device models a 16 chance?\text{What device models a } \tfrac{1}{6} \text{ chance?}
AnswerOne roll of a fair die.\text{One roll of a fair die.}
2
20 trials give 0,45. Trustworthy?\text{20 trials give } 0{,}45. \text{ Trustworthy?}
AnswerNo. Far too few trials.\text{No. Far too few trials.}
3
Estimate P(at least one six in three rolls).\text{Estimate } P(\text{at least one six in three rolls}).
Answer1(56)30,421 - \left(\tfrac{5}{6}\right)^3 \approx 0{,}42
4
Your estimate is 0,6 and theory says 0,42. Likeliest cause?\text{Your estimate is } 0{,}6 \text{ and theory says } 0{,}42. \text{ Likeliest cause?}
AnswerThe model does not match the situation.\text{The model does not match the situation.}
5
Why use digital tools for simulations?\text{Why use digital tools for simulations?}
AnswerThey can run thousands of trials quickly.\text{They can run thousands of trials quickly.}
6
Why report the trial count?\text{Why report the trial count?}
AnswerIt shows how much the estimate can be trusted.\text{It shows how much the estimate can be trusted.}
